Pink

The color #D6719E is a pink that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 214, 113, 158 and HSL values of 333°, 55%, 64%.

Complementary Colors for #D6719E

The complementary color for #D6719E is #71D6A8.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#D6719E

The analogous colors for #D6719E are #D671D1 and #D67671.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#D6719E

The triadic colors for #D6719E are #9ED671 and #719ED6.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
